Sony VAIO VGN-NW280F/S 15.5-Inch Silver Laptop
- 2.13GHz Intel Core 2 Duo P7450 Processor
- 4GB DDR2 800MHz Memory
- 400GB Serial ATA 5400RPM Hard Drive, Blu-ray Drive
- 15.5″ (1366×768) Widescreen LCD Display, ATI Mobility Radeon HD 4570 Graphics
- Windows 7 Home Premium (64-bit)

There are a lot of things great about this one. It arrived with no dead pixels. It looks great. Buying the silver on was the way to go. You can see the keyboard better, and watching movies on this thing with the silver boarder is great. The keyboard, is nice and quiet and smooth typing. The only thing slightly negative thing is the location of the touch pad. It is far enough from the space bar, but it is really close to the outer edge of the laptop. I am sure I will get use to it, but it seems that when I go to use the pad, with my middle finger, and my thumb positioned on the edge of the laptop, I seem to be starting at the top of the touch pad, hence starting at the top of the screen with my cursor – very minor. The initial setup was easy, and once I saw Windows 7 for the first time, I was quite impressed with it. Reason why I got this machine was the Blu-Ray player and the HDMI, 1080p output. Been downloading the software I work with and everything is working out great. I also use Virtual Clone Drive and AnyDVD HD, both from Slysoft to burn my Blu-Ray movies and view them onto my 47-inch LCD TV. This is definitely a must buy, and at this price, it’s great.
